Understanding Modular Skid Fabrication

What are Modular Process Skids?

Modular process skids serve as self-contained units designed to facilitate various industrial operations. These pre-assembled systems integrate several components, including pumps, valves, and control systems, all mounted on a single framework or skid. The modular design allows for easier transportation and installation, making these skids particularly advantageous for industries that require flexibility and efficiency. Each skid is tailored to specific operational needs, ensuring that the equipment operates seamlessly in its intended environment. The versatility of modular skids makes them essential in sectors such as oil and gas, where rapid deployment and adaptability are often critical.

Importance of Modular Skids in the Oil and Gas Industry

In the oil and gas industry, modular skids play a vital role in enhancing productivity and reducing on-site construction time. These skids streamline complex processes by integrating multiple functionalities into a compact design, enabling quicker setup and deployment in remote locations. Furthermore, the modular nature of these systems minimizes the need for extensive construction, reducing labor costs and project timelines. Skids also enhance safety and compliance by allowing manufacturers to pre-test systems before shipment, ensuring that they meet industry standards. This proactive approach to safety and efficiency strengthens operational reliability, making modular skids invaluable in oil and gas operations.

Key Components in Skid Fabrication

The fabrication of modular skids involves several key components that ensure functionality and durability. Essential elements include structural frames, piping systems, electrical enclosures, and various control instruments. Skilled manufacturers pay close attention to the materials used in fabrication, often selecting high-quality alloys that withstand harsh operational environments. Additionally, the welding process is critical, requiring expert technicians to ensure that joints are robust and leak-proof. Quality management systems play a significant role in overseeing these components throughout the fabrication process, ensuring that each skid meets rigorous safety and quality standards. By focusing on these elements, companies can deliver reliable and efficient modular process systems.

Licensing and Regulatory Compliance

Required Licenses for Skid Fabrication Companies

Licensing remains essential for skid fabrication companies to operate legally and ensure compliance with industry regulations. Depending on the geographical location and specific industry, companies may need to acquire various licenses, including those related to manufacturing, safety, and environmental standards. For instance, companies operating in the oil and gas sector must often comply with stringent regulations set forth by agencies such as the Occupational Safety and Health Administration (OSHA) and the Environmental Protection Agency (EPA). Acquiring these licenses not only enhances a company’s credibility but also protects them from potential legal issues that may arise from non-compliance.

Cost Factors in Custom Skid Fabrication

Several cost factors come into play when considering custom skid fabrication. Material selection significantly influences the overall cost; high-quality alloys may incur higher initial expenses but can offer durability and longevity. Labor costs also contribute to the total, as skilled technicians are essential for ensuring quality welding and assembly. Other factors include design complexity, project timelines, and the need for specialized equipment. Companies must evaluate these cost components carefully to provide accurate estimates and maintain profitability while delivering high-quality modular skids. Understanding these factors allows manufacturers to make informed decisions throughout the fabrication process.
